Because this work is culturally important, we have made it available as part of our commitment to protecting, preserving and promoting the world's literature. ++++The below data was compiled from various identification fields in the bibliographic record of this title. This data is provided as an additional tool in helping to insure edition identification: ++++"The prospectiue glasse of vvarre Shevving you a glimps of vvarres mystery, in her admirable stratagems, policies, wayes; in victualling of an armie, prouiding money to pay souldiers, finding out the enemies purposes"Cooke, Edward, fl. 1626-1631.E.C. = Edward Cooke.Woodcut illustration on title page.Quire A has an extra bifolium with verse dedications by Cooke.H2r has advertisement for postures of pike and musket sold at the 'Angell in Lumberstreet'.Another issue, with initials on the title page and on A4v corrected to "E.C.," with additions.Identified as STC 5670 on UMI microfilm.[12], 51, [1] p., folding plate: London: Printed for Roger Michell, and are to be sold at the signe of the Bull head in Pauls Church-yard, 1628.STC (2nd ed.) / 5670.2EnglishReproduction of the original in the Folger Shakespeare Library++++This book represents an authentic reproduction of the text as printed by the original publisher.
